Travel tip we picked up from a friend

This weekend we visited with some friends that frequent ST Maarten too. In fact his brother owns Halsey’s a very good restaurant in the Simpson Bay area. We met them for dinner and drinks. While talking about the island we moved to “who do you use to book your airfare”. He shared that he built his own profile for flights to SXM via Chicago. My friend John shared that they use Travelocity and via their profile have set price points and get email when the fares drop to or below those points. So guess what Rob did then next morning…yup you guessed it. Logged on and went directly to Travelocity.com to set up our profile. I set up three…woo hoo. KC to SXM Chicago to SXM and my favorite, Dallas to SXM. We can get to both big D and the windy city pretty cheaply so I set all three up. Sure enough this morning Travelocity sent me an email alert. Fares from Chicago at $269 + taxes. Much better than I have ever gotten them. We have been to the island several times and never for less than $600 and that was without the expense of room in NYC or Charlotte for an overnight layover.

Ok, so I wont pull the trigger today, but here is to hoping that with fare price fluctuation I hit it again on a day in which it makes it worth my while.
